In-ha and Ha-myeong become reporters for different reasons: one aspires to follow in her mother's footsteps and the other seeks to do honest news.

Season 1 Ratings Summary

"The Pied Piper" is the best rated episode of "Pinocchio" season 1. It scored 8.5/10 based on 84 votes. Directed by N/A and written by N/A, it aired on 12/10/2014. This episode is rated 0.2 points higher than the second-best, "The Frog in the Well".
